Multigrain bread

Category: Yeast bread
Multigrain bread

Ingredients

Corn oil 2 tbsp. l.
Honey 1 tbsp. l.
Salt 1 tsp
Red malt 2 tbsp. l.
Molasses 1 tbsp. l.
Wheat flour Unbleached 2 cups
Rye flour 3/4 cup
Indian flour Chappati Multigrain 1 cup
Cottage cheese serum up to 375 ml
Dry yeast 1 1/4 tsp
Caraway 1 tbsp. l.

Cooking method

  • One of the rye bread recipes was taken as a basis, followed by refinement according to one's own taste. I was very interested in Indian Multigrain flour, which contains wheat, soy, corn, flaxseed, oats, chickpeas (chickpeas), 2 types of millet and plantain seeds. I think Indians can be trusted when it comes to preparing healthy food. I mixed it with wheat flour, and when I managed to buy rye flour, I also mixed it with it.
  • The cooking technology is quite common. First, he brewed malt in 100 ml of boiling water, added molasses and honey there and stirred, added serum to 375 ml. He poured butter into a saucepan of the bread machine, threw salt, poured liquid, poured flour mixture and caraway seeds, last - yeast. I put the stove on the timer so that the bread would ripen for breakfast. Here's what happened:
